Analyzing Putin's Red Square Parade: 3 Important Observations

Vladimir Putin's annual Red Square military parade, a spectacle of Soviet-era might and modern weaponry, took place on June 24th, 2023, amidst the backdrop of the ongoing war in Ukraine. While presented as a display of strength, a closer analysis reveals subtle yet significant observations about the current state of the Russian military and Putin's domestic and international strategies. This year's parade wasn't just a show of force; it was a carefully orchestrated message, and understanding its nuances is crucial for comprehending the geopolitical landscape.

1. A Show of Limited Modernization: The parade showcased a range of military hardware, from iconic T-34 tanks to advanced (at least in appearance) hypersonic missiles. However, the noticeable absence of substantial numbers of genuinely modern, cutting-edge weaponry reveals a potential shortfall in Russia's military modernization efforts. While the parade aimed to project an image of technological prowess, military experts suggest that the quantity and quality of displayed equipment might not fully reflect the actual combat readiness of the Russian armed forces. The emphasis on older models might indicate limitations in production capacity or difficulties in integrating newer technologies effectively, a point further highlighted by reports of significant equipment losses in Ukraine. This contrasts sharply with the narrative of overwhelming military superiority often propagated by Russian state media.

2. A Domestic Propaganda Tool: Beyond the military aspect, the parade served a significant domestic purpose. Held amidst rising internal dissent and economic challenges stemming from the war in Ukraine, the event aimed to bolster public support for the conflict and Putin's leadership. The carefully choreographed spectacle, complete with patriotic music and displays of national pride, aimed to reinforce a narrative of strength and resilience in the face of Western sanctions and military setbacks. This underscores the parade's role not only as a military display but also as a powerful tool of internal propaganda, aimed at maintaining social cohesion and deflecting criticism. Analysts suggest that Putin is increasingly relying on such displays to maintain control amid growing internal pressures.

3. A Calculated Message to the West: The parade also sent a clear message to the West. The display of nuclear weapons capabilities, while not unexpected, served as a reminder of Russia's potential to escalate the conflict. This serves as a deterrent, attempting to discourage further Western military aid to Ukraine and potentially limit the scope of Western involvement. The parade, therefore, operates on multiple levels: internally to shore up support and externally to influence international perceptions and constrain Western actions. Such a multifaceted approach highlights the strategic significance of this annual event beyond its purely ceremonial aspects.

Conclusion: Putin's Red Square parade is more than a mere military display; it's a complex communication strategy aimed at internal and external audiences. While outwardly demonstrating military strength, closer examination reveals limitations in modernization, a reliance on propaganda to maintain domestic support, and a clear message of deterrence directed at the West. Understanding these nuances is critical for deciphering Russia's current strategic objectives and predicting future developments in the ongoing conflict in Ukraine and beyond.
